8import os
9import re
10from cffi import FFI
11ffibuilder = FFI()
12
13ceed_version_ge = re.compile(r'\s+\(!?CEED_VERSION.*')
14
15# ------------------------------------------------------------------------------
16# Provide C definitions to CFFI
17# ------------------------------------------------------------------------------
18lines = []
19for header_path in ["include/ceed/types.h", "include/ceed/ceed.h"]:
20    with open(os.path.abspath(header_path)) as f:
21        lines += [line.strip() for line in f if
22                  not (line.startswith("#") and not line.startswith("#include")) and
23                  not line.startswith("  static") and
24                  not line.startswith("  CEED_QFUNCTION_ATTR") and
25                  "CeedErrorImpl" not in line and
26                  "const char *, ...);" not in line and
27                  not line.startswith("CEED_EXTERN const char *const") and
28                  not ceed_version_ge.match(line)]
29lines = [line.replace("CEED_EXTERN", "extern") for line in lines]
30
31# Find scalar type inclusion line and insert definitions
32for line in lines:
33    if re.search("ceed-f32.h", line) is not None:
34        insert_index = lines.index(line) + 1
35        extra_lines = ['typedef float CeedScalar;']
36        extra_lines.append('static const int CEED_SCALAR_TYPE;')
37        extra_lines.append('static const double CEED_EPSILON;')
38    elif re.search("ceed-f64.h", line) is not None:
39        insert_index = lines.index(line) + 1
40        extra_lines = ['typedef double CeedScalar;']
41        extra_lines.append('static const int CEED_SCALAR_TYPE;')
42        extra_lines.append('static const double CEED_EPSILON;')
43lines[insert_index: insert_index] = extra_lines
44
45# Remove all include statements now that scalar type has been dealt with
46lines = [line for line in lines if not line.startswith("#include")]
47
48# Build header from lines
49header = '\n'.join(lines)
50header = header.split("static inline CeedInt CeedIntPow", 1)[0]
51header += '\nextern int CeedVectorGetState(CeedVector, uint64_t*);'
52header += '\nextern int CeedElemRestrictionGetELayout(CeedElemRestriction, CeedInt *layout);'
53
54# Note: cffi cannot handle vargs
55header = re.sub("va_list", "const char *", header)
56
57ffibuilder.cdef(header)
58
59ffibuilder.set_source("_ceed_cffi",
60                      """
61  #define va_list const char *
62  #include <ceed/ceed.h>   // the C header of the library
63  """,
64                      include_dirs=[
65                          os.path.abspath("include")],  # include path
66                      libraries=["ceed"],   # library name, for the linker
67                      library_dirs=['./lib'],  # library path, for the linker
68                      # use libceed.so as installed
69                      runtime_library_dirs=['$ORIGIN/libceed/lib']
70                      )
71
72# ------------------------------------------------------------------------------
73# Builder
74# ------------------------------------------------------------------------------
75if __name__ == "__main__":
76    ffibuilder.compile(verbose=True)
